                    "dictionary": "LSJ",
                    "reference": "Liddell-Scott-Jones, Greek-English Lexicon (9th ed., 1940)",
                    "source": null,
                    "description": "αἱ, a race of nymphs said to have sprung from the spot of earth on which fell the blood of Uranus, Hes. <i>Th.<\/i> 187, Call. <i>Jov.<\/i> 47, etc. (The name implies <b>ash-nymphs<\/b>.)"
